Oscillator and Real Time Clock
XTAL1 V16 LV 32.768 kHz Oscillator crystal connection 1
XTAL2 V14 LV 32.768 kHz Oscillator crystal connection 2
CLK32K R14 LV 32 kHz Clock output
CLK32KMCU E13 LV 32 kHz Clock output to the processor
CLKSEL U16 LV Enables the RC clock routing to the outputs
GNDRTC V15 Ground for the RTC block

SPI Interface
PRIVCC N2 LV Supply for primary SPI bus and audio bus 1
PRICLK N5 LV Primary SPI clock input
PRIMOSI N8 LV Primary SPI write input
PRIMISO P7 LV Primary SPI read output
PRICS N6 LV Primary SPI select input
PRIINT P5 LV Interrupt to processor controlling the primary SPI bus
SECVCC N3 LV Supply for secondary SPI bus and audio bus 2
SECCLK P6 LV Secondary SPI clock input
SECMOSI R6 LV Secondary SPI write input
SECMISO R5 LV Secondary SPI read output
SECCS P8 LV Secondary SPI select input
SECINT R7 LV Interrupt to processor controlling the secondary SPI bus
GNDSPI L9 LV Ground for SPI interface

* The maximum voltage rating is given per category of pins:
EHV for Extended High Voltage (20 V)
HV for High Voltage (7.5 V)
EMV for Extended Medium Voltage (5.5 V)
MV for Medium Voltage (4.65 V)
LV for Low Voltage (3.1 V)
